99问答网
所有问题
数据库中创建关系时"主表的引用字段中,找不到唯一索引"需要怎么处理,设主键了,而且子表的数据主表也有
如题所述
举报该问题
推荐答案 推荐于2018-05-06
主表中未设置主键,在建立关系时就会这样显示。一般来说,主表中都有一个字段是不重复的,用它来做主键。如学生表中的学生编号是唯一的,不重复的,就可做主键。如果没设置主键,学生编号重复,当它与其它表(如成绩表)中的学生编号建立关系时,就会显示学生表中的引用字段(学生编号)找不到唯一索引。
温馨提示:答案为网友推荐,仅供参考
当前网址:
http://99.wendadaohang.com/zd/WXzvBXtXzvWztO7jjtX.html
其他回答
第1个回答 2014-05-23
主表的ID字段必须是唯一值,加上unique就可以了
追问
谢谢。不过怎么加?
追答
数据库管理工具
第2个回答 2014-05-24
你是什么手机
相似回答
...在
设置关系
中会出现“
主表
中
的引用字段中,找不到唯一
的
索引
...
答:
将“姓名”字段的索引设置为“有(无重复)”就可以了,默认是“有(有重复)”,下拉设置
。这样一来,你的主表中“姓名”的值将不能有重复数据写入(符合注册要求,同名用户不可注册),否则会出错。
为什么Access为什么
主表的引用字段中
找不到唯一索引
答:
需要在建立联系的两个表中,分别将两个表的“索引”改为“有(无重复)”就可以建立联系了
access
主表的引用字段中找不到唯一索引
答:
那不是两个主键,是一个复合主键。这种情况没有必要用复合主键 主表 主键 材料编号 自动编号类型就行了。子表中材料编号 用一个长整形就行了
...完整性
,创建时
就显示:
主表引用字段中,找不到唯一
搜索。
怎么
办呀...
答:
需要建立主键
请问access“
主表
中
的引用字段中,找不到唯一
的
索引
”是什么意思?问题出...
答:
出错原因是主表里面连接字段没有设置
唯一索引,
在创建参照完整性的时候会弹出错误提示。或 这是由于子表中有的在
主表中
没有记录,需在主表中添加对应记录。
Access:
主表的引用字段中,找不到唯一
的
索引
答:
你没把那个设置主键吧。
access 表
关系
实施参照完整性与级联相关
字段
的问题
答:
我试验了一下,客户代码是自动编号类型为主键,就会出现点确定后就出现了
主表的引用字段中找不到唯一
的索引的对话框。你在表设计对话框里分别把客户名称、客户类别下面的常规
,索引
项改成有(无重复)或有(有重复)即要关联的各字段都加上索引(两个表都加上索引),再做关联就没有问题了。是要...
在建立
数据库的
时候如何
创建
一个非
唯一
性
索引
?最好是具体操作
答:
一个外键也可以被指定引用一个没有命名目标列的目标表。在这种情况下,目标表的主键列被用作引用列。任何外键中的一对引用和被引用的列应该具有相同的
数据库
类型。当声明了一个外键时,主键表被引用的列必须具有一个唯一性约束(或主键),而在引用列里会自动创建一个非唯一性索引。例如:CREATE TABLE...
如何建
数据库索引
如何建数据库索引文件
答:
在用
数据库
Access过程中说
主表引用字段找不到唯一索引
是怎么回事啊?主表中未设置主键,在建立
关系时
就会这样显示。一般来说
,主表中
都有一个字段是不重复的,用它来做主键。如学生表中的学生编号是
唯一的,
不重复的,就可做主键。如果没设置主键,学生编号重复,当它与其它表(如成绩表)中的学生...
大家正在搜
相关问题
Access建立关系时,说主表的引用字段中,找不到唯一的索引...
请问access“主表中的引用字段中,找不到唯一的索引”是什...
为什么Access为什么主表的引用字段中 找不到唯一索引
access中把一个表按姓名分成若干个分表,在设置关系中会出...
在用数据库Access过程中说主表引用字段找不到唯一索引是怎...